Soft Banana Walnut Blondies

Delightful blondies that combine ripe bananas and toasted walnuts for a soft, chewy dessert that melts in your mouth.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Dessert
Cuisine American
Servings 16 squares
Calories 180 kcal

Ingredients
  

Wet Ingredients

  • 113 g vegan stick butter (about 8 tbsp), melted Or 125 g melted coconut oil
  • 150 g light brown sugar
  • 1 pieces ripe banana, mashed (around 125 g)
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• ½ tsp fine sea salt

Dry Ingredients

  • ¼ tsp baking powder
  • ¼ tsp baking soda
  • 190 g all-purpose flour

Mix-ins

  • 83 g walnuts, lightly toasted and chopped (divided for mix-in and topping) Leave some for topping

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Preheat your oven to 175°C (350°F) and prepare an 8×8-inch baking pan by greasing it and lining with parchment paper.
  • In a large bowl, mix the melted butter, brown sugar, mashed banana, vanilla extract, and fine sea salt until smooth and well blended.
  • Add baking powder and baking soda, stirring to distribute evenly throughout the mixture.
  • Gently fold in the all-purpose flour along with most of the chopped walnuts, mixing just until a thick batter forms without dry spots.
  • Transfer batter into the prepared pan, spreading it evenly, and scatter the remaining walnuts on top.

Baking

  • Bake for about 25-30 minutes, until the surface is lightly golden and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  • Let cool in the pan for around 15 minutes, then lift out using the parchment and place on a rack to cool fully before cutting into squares.

Notes

For added flavor, serve warm with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ream. Optionally drizzle with melted chocolate or caramel sauce.
